Osimhen Wins Second Trophy For Galatasaray In Two Weeks

Super Eagles forward Victor Osimhen was on target for Galatasaray to lead them to a 2-0 win over Kayserispor to win his second trophy for the club in two weeks.

Osimhen scored a brace last week in the final of the Turkish Cup against Trabzonspor to win his first trophy for Galatasaray.

The former Napoli forward has been a key player for the club since joining on loan in the summer, he further established his importance to the team with another title-winning goal.

He opened the scoring with a well-placed header in the 27th minute from Gabriel Sara’s well-placed corner.

It was Osimhen’s 36th goal in all competitions for Galatasaray this season.

Barış Alper Yılmaz added the second goal with a cool finish two minutes later to make it 2-0.

Goalkeeper Fernando Muslera scored from the penalty spot to make it 3-0 to become the second goalkeeper to score a penalty this season after Dynamo Moscu’s Igor Leshchuk netted from the spot against Akhmat Grozny in Russian Premier League.

It was Muslera’s second goal for the club after scoring a penalty in 2012 against Manisaspor in the final game of the season. He is expected to leave the club at the of the season.

The victory was enough to hand Galatasaray the Turkish tirle for the second consecutive season with two games to go.

The Yellow Reds are eight points clear of second-placed Fenerbahce with 89 points from 34 matches, earning 28 wins, five draws, and one defeat.

Osimhen has enjoyed a successful season with Galatasaray, becoming the club’s all-time record highest goalscorer by a foreign football player in a season with 36 goals.

He has now won his fifth trophy of his career after winning the U-17 World Cup, U-23 AFCON (both in 2015), and the Serie A title in 2023, and a domestic double with Galatasaray this season.

He has scored 25 goals in the Turkish League, six goals in the Europa League, and five goals in the Turkish Cup in his first season in Turkey.

Osimhen is now the third foreign football player in Galatasaray’s history to score 25 goals in a Super Lig season, after the likes of Bafetimbi Gomis in the 2017-18 campaign and Mauro Icardi in the 2023-24 season.
